About

Centralize all AppSec findings (SAST, DAST, SCA, etc) and correlate with infrastructure and cloud security vulnerabilities to get a 360o view of you application security posture. Normalize, de-dup and correlate findings to improve risk mitigation efficiency and prioritize the findings that impact the business. A single source of truth for findings and remediations from across tools, teams and applications. AppSecOps is the process of identifying, prioritizing, remediating and preventing Security breaches, vulnerabilities and risks - fully integrated with existing DevSecOps workflows, teams and tools ‍‍ An AppSecOps platform enables security teams to scale their ability to successfully identify, remediate and prevent high-priority application level security, vulnerability, and compliance issues, as well as identify and eliminate coverage gaps.

About

StackHawk tests your running applications, services, and APIs for security vulnerabilities that your team has introduced as well as exploitable open source security bugs. Automated test suites in CI/CD are the norm for today’s engineering teams. Why should application security be any different? StackHawk is built to check for vulnerabilities in your pipeline. Built for developers is more than a tagline. It is the ethos of StackHawk. Application security has shifted left and developers need a tool for reviewing and fixing security findings. With StackHawk, application security can keep up with the pace of today’s engineering teams. Find vulnerabilities at the pull request and quickly push out fixes, all while yesterday’s security tools are waiting for someone to kick off a manual scan. A security tool that developers love to use, powered by the world’s most widely used open source security scanner.
